Income

The median income of households in Colusa County, California was $75,672. An estimated 7.8% of households had income below $10,000 a year and 10.4% had income of $200,000 or more.

An estimated 72.2% of households received earnings. An estimated 32.1% of households received Social Security and an estimated 15.5 % of households received retirement income other than Social Security. The average income from Social Security was $21,139. These income sources are not mutually exclusive; that is, some households received income from more than one source.

Poverty and Participation in Government Programs

In 2020-2024, 11.4 % of people were in poverty. An estimated 12.6% of children under 18 were below the poverty level, compared with 17.3% of people 65 years old and over. An estimated 9.3% of people 18 to 64 years were below the poverty level.

In 2020-2024, 16.4 % of households received SNAP (the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program). An estimated 54.5% of households that received SNAP had children under 18, and 31.8% of households that received SNAP had one or more people 60 years and over. An estimated 23.5% of all households receiving SNAP were families with a female householder and no spouse present.


Among the civilian noninstitutionalized population in Colusa County, California in 2020-2024, 92% had health insurance coverage and 8% did not have health insurance coverage. Private coverage was 53.4% and public coverage was 51%, respectively. The percentage of children under the age of 19 with no health insurance coverage was 5.9%.


In 2020-2024, Colusa County, California had a total population of 21,984 - 10,367 (47.2%) females and 11,617 (52.8%) males. The median age was 35.9 years. An estimated 26.9% of the population was under 18 years, 32.9% was 19 to 44 years, 22.8% was 45 to 64 years, and 15.5 % was 65 years and older.

Hispanic Origin and Race

For people reporting one race alone, 38.5% were White; 1.5% were Black or African American; 4.9% were American Indian and Alaska Native; 1% were Asian; 0.5% were Native Hawaiian and Other Pacific Islander, and 0% were Some Other Race. An estimated 22.6% reported Two or More Races. An estimated 62.9% of the people in Colusa County, California were Hispanic or Latino. An estimated 29.8% of the people in Colusa County, California were White alone, non-Hispanic. People of Hispanic origin may be of any race.


Households and Families

In 2020-2024, there were 7,512 households in Colusa County, California. The average household size was 2.89 people.

Married-couple households made up 52.1% of the households in Colusa County, California while cohabiting couple households made up 4.4% of households. Female householders with no spouse or partner present were 25% of all households, while 18.5% of households had male householders with no spouse or partner present. Some households had one person, as 12.7% of households were male householders living alone, and 14.1% were female householders living alone, for a total of 26.8% of all households.

In Colusa County, California, 37.7% of all households had one or more people under the age of 18; 34.1% of all households had one or more people 65 years and over.

Nativity and Foreign-Born

In 2020-2024, an estimated 72.5% of the people living in Colusa County, California were U.S. natives. 62.6% of the Colusa County, California population were living in the state where they were born.

Approximately 27.5% of Colusa County, California residents in 2020-2024 were foreign-born. 40.2% of foreign-born were naturalized U.S. citizens and an estimated 77.1 % entered the country before the year 2010.

Language

Among people at least five years old living in Colusa County, California in 2020-2024, 53.1 % spoke a language other than English at home. Spanish was spoken by 51.4% of people at least five years old; 21.2% reported that they did not speak English "very well."

Education

In 2020-2024, 74.2 % of people 25 years and over had at least graduated from high school and 16.4% had a bachelor's degree or higher. An estimated 25.9% did not complete high school.

The total school enrollment in Colusa County, California was 5,718 in 2020-2024. Nursery school enrollment was 229 and kindergarten through 12th grade enrollment was 4,550. College or graduate school enrollment was 939.

Disability

In Colusa County, California, among the civilian noninstitutionalized population in 2020-2024, 12.1 % reported a disability. The likelihood of having a disability varied by age - from 3% of people under 18 years old, to 9.3% of people 18 to 64 years old, and to 39.3% of those 65 and over.


Employment Status and Type of Employer

In Colusa County, California, 56.9 % of the population 16 and over were employed; 37% were not currently in the labor force.

An estimated 70.6% of the people employed were private wage and salary workers; 19% were federal, state, or local government workers; and 10.2 % were self-employed in their own (not incorporated) business.

Commuting to Work

An estimated 82.1% of Colusa County, California workers drove to work alone in 2020-2024, and 10.1% carpooled. Among those who commuted to work, it took them on average 24.2 minutes to get to work.

In 2020-2024, Colusa County, California had a total of 8,211 housing units. Of these housing units, 82.3% were single-family houses either not attached to any other structure or attached to one or more structures (commonly referred to as "townhouses" or "row houses"). 12.4% of the housing units were located in multi-unit structures, or those buildings that contained two or more apartments. 5.1% were mobile homes, while any remaining housing units were classified as "other," which included boats, recreational vehicles, vans, etc.

9.7% of the housing inventory was comprised of houses built since 2010, while 14.1% of the houses were first built in 1939 or earlier. The median number of rooms in all housing units in Colusa County, California was 5.3 rooms, and of these housing units 64.2% had three or more bedrooms.


In 2020-2024, Colusa County, California had 7,512 housing units that were occupied or had people living in them, while the remaining 699 were vacant. Of the occupied housing units, the percentage of these houses occupied by owners (also known as the homeownership rate) was 62.2% while renters occupied 37.8%. The average household size of owner-occupied houses was 2.87 and in renter-occupied houses it was 2.92.

3.8% of householders of these occupied houses had moved into their house since 2021, while 12.3% moved into their house in 1989 or earlier. Households without a vehicle available for personal use comprised 4.6% and another 33.7% had three or more vehicles available for use.

In 2020-2024, the median property value for owner-occupied houses in Colusa County, California was $393,400.

Of the owner-occupied households, 55.4 % had a mortgage. 44.6% owned their houses "free and clear," that is without a primary mortgage or loan on the house. The median monthly housing costs for owners with a mortgage was $2,048 and for owners without a mortgage it was $603.

For renter-occupied houses, the median gross rent for Colusa County, California was $1,157. Gross rent includes the monthly contract rent and any monthly payments made for electricity, gas, water and sewer, and any other fuels to heat the house.
